China’s April industrial profits grow at fastest in more than two years

    BEIJING: China’s industrial profits in April grew at the fastest pace since November 2023, despite financial pressures stemming from softening domestic demand and rising component costs exacerbated by the Middle East crisis. The latest data adds to signs of an uneven recovery, with the economy largely losing momentum at ‌the start of ⁠the ⁠second quarter….
